Individual Information
Thomas Blummeley
Birth:
of Eccles, Lancashire, England
FCID:4584:472
Parents
Father:
Mother:
Marriage(s)
Hannah Allred
md. 11 Jul 1726
Eccles, Lancashire, England
Children